How SMSF Works

A Self-Managed Super Fund (SMSF) is a type of retirement savings fund that manage yourself, rather than relying on a professional fund manager. It allows you to have complete control over your investments, giving you the flexibility to tailor your portfolio to suit your financial goals. With a SMSF, you can invest in a wider range of assets, including property, shares, and collectibles, while also enjoying potential tax benefits. It’s a proactive approach to planning that puts you in charge of your financial future.

Why setup a SMSF

Setting up a Self-Managed Super Fund (SMSF) offers several benefits. First, it provides you with complete control over your investment choices, allowing you to tailor your strategy to your financial goals. Second, SMSFs have the potential for greater tax benefits, which can enhance your retirement. Additionally, you can invest in a broader range of assets, property and collectibles, giving you more. Lastly, it can lead to increased engagement with your retirement planning, making it a more personal experience.
